I see there is writing on my knife. Cleaned the steel just a bit, with bronze wool and Johnson's Paste Wax (I did not want to get oil onto the ivory). It has a decorative silver strip inlaid on the back of both blades.

Ram, can you tell me if this is from mainland India, Sri Lanka, or somewhere else? Any chance the writing is legible? Part is scratched in, the second half looks like connected punch marks. I tried to make it more legible with a charcoal pencil, not much luck.
